Former UK oil refinery set to host advanced biofuels production from 2020

February 7, 2019 |

In the UK, local press reports that the ambitious Thames Enterprise Park project is moving forward with another $11 million investment in 7 hectares of land preparation. The project converts a 1950s oil refinery into an innovation park that is meant to house more than 4,500 jobs in the future, including advanced biofuels and renewable energy as part of its Energy Hub. Its Sustainable Industries Hub will also include energy aspects. The latest round of land preparation should be done this year with the first companies set to enter the park by the end of 2020.
